What is Vitamin B6 (Pyridoxine)?

Vitamin B6, scientifically known as pyridoxine, stands as one of the most versatile and essential water-soluble B vitamins in human biochemistry. This remarkable nutrient serves as a cofactor in over 100 enzymatic reactions throughout your body, making it indispensable for optimal health and wellness. Unlike many vitamins that serve singular purposes, vitamin B6 operates as a master regulator, orchestrating critical processes from amino acid metabolism to neurotransmitter synthesis.

As a member of the B-complex family, vitamin B6 works synergistically with other B vitamins to support energy production, nervous system function, and cellular health. Your body cannot produce vitamin B6 naturally, making dietary intake and proper absorption crucial for maintaining adequate levels. This vitamin exists in several forms, including pyridoxine, pyridoxal, and pyridoxamine, all of which convert to the active form pyridoxal phosphate (PLP) in your liver.

The Science Behind Vitamin B6

The scientific understanding of vitamin B6 reveals its profound impact on fundamental biological processes. At the molecular level, vitamin B6 functions primarily through its active form, pyridoxal phosphate, which acts as a coenzyme in amino acid transamination reactions. These reactions are essential for converting one amino acid into another, enabling your body to synthesize non-essential amino acids and maintain optimal protein metabolism.

Research demonstrates that vitamin B6 plays a crucial role in neurotransmitter synthesis, particularly in the production of serotonin, dopamine, and gamma-aminobutyric acid (GABA). These neurotransmitters regulate mood, sleep patterns, cognitive function, and stress response. The vitamin's involvement in homocysteine metabolism is equally significant, as it helps convert this potentially harmful amino acid into beneficial compounds, supporting cardiovascular wellness.

Studies have shown that vitamin B6 influences gene expression and supports immune function by affecting lymphocyte proliferation and antibody production. The vitamin also contributes to hemoglobin synthesis, ensuring optimal oxygen transport throughout your body. Additionally, vitamin B6 supports hormone regulation, particularly in the synthesis and metabolism of steroid hormones, which affects everything from stress response to reproductive health.

Top Food Sources

Nature provides abundant sources of vitamin B6 through whole, minimally processed foods. Excellent sources include wild-caught salmon, grass-fed beef, pasture-raised poultry, and organ meats like liver. These animal proteins provide highly bioavailable forms of vitamin B6 along with complementary nutrients that support absorption and utilization.

Plant-based sources of vitamin B6 include sunflower seeds, sesame seeds (tahini), chickpeas, and tuna. Bananas serve as one of the most accessible fruit sources, while potatoes, sweet potatoes, and avocados provide moderate amounts. Nutritional yeast offers an excellent concentrated source for those following plant-based diets.

Nuts and seeds, particularly pistachios, walnuts, and pumpkin seeds, contribute meaningful amounts of vitamin B6 while providing healthy fats and minerals. Dark leafy greens, bell peppers, and cruciferous vegetables like broccoli and cauliflower offer additional plant-based options. Incorporating a variety of these foods ensures consistent vitamin B6 intake while providing synergistic nutrients.

Supplementation Guide

When considering vitamin B6 supplementation, quality and form matter significantly. Pyridoxal phosphate (P5P) represents the most bioactive form, requiring no conversion in the liver and providing immediate availability for enzymatic reactions. This form may be particularly beneficial for individuals with compromised liver function or genetic variations affecting vitamin B6 metabolism.
